车轮压弯成形有限元分析

摘    要:借助商业有限元软件MSC.Superform,针对马钢火车车轮新压轧生产工艺中压弯工序,进行轴对称的弹塑性有限元热力耦合数值模拟.车轮的压弯变形主要集中在辐板,尤其在辐板两端.全辐板压弯导致车轮内外侧的内径增大,在模具设计时,上下压弯模在压弯结束时不用完全贴合辐板,不但有利于辐板压弯成形,还有效降低成形力.用有限元计算的压弯成形力与实际生产情况一致.

Finite Element Analysis on Railway Wheel Dish Process

Abstract:The dish process of railway wheel is analyzed with help of finite element analysis commercial software MSC.Superform.Large strain elastic-plastic thermo-mechanical FEA modules in symmetrical are formulated for wheel dish processes.The deformations mainly concentrate on the web and especially on the two ends of the web.Because the inner diameter enlarge in dish process,it is recommend that dish die surface needn't fully match the finished web when design dish dies.That makes for web forming and lowering the dish force.Dish force calculated matches the actual force well.
